Badge system migration — reception briefing. Over the next two weeks, Fennigate Tower is moving from the old Lockridge readers to the new Opaline system. Staff will carry both badges during the transition; if the new badge fails, note the person's name in the daily log and let them through on sight verification. Temporary visitor passes remain valid. The interim reception override is the code below.

badge for fafof-yajef: bdg-JTFOG-95442

Handover Note — Director Transition

For the board: As I pass the Larkspur launch to Director Henwick, the plan stands as agreed in March. Manufacturing at the Dunmore site is on schedule, retail partners in the Velland region are confirmed, and the marketing spend remains within the approved envelope. Outstanding items are the pricing review for the bundled tier and final sign-off on returns policy. Henwick assumes full authority from Monday. The confidential note on second-phase business plans follows below.

confidential, kahog-bawif: The northern region missed its Pramir quota by 20.0 percent last quarter. Casaxek Freight plans to lower the Fraion list price by 41.5 percent in December. The finance team signed off on a budget of $236.4 million for Project Druius. The renewal with Fenysix Partners closes at $91.3 million a year, 2.1 percent below the last contract.

## Limits and Quotas: Image Slimming on Barrowline CI

For the weekly sync: the Barrowline slimming stage enforces hard quotas so that oversized images never reach the registry. Layers beyond the count cap are squashed automatically, and images over the size ceiling fail the pipeline with a quota error rather than being silently trimmed. Teams requesting exceptions should file with the build platform group first. The enforced limits and tuning constants are shown below.

limits module of fajep-yagug:
QUOTAS = {
    "noveth": 193,
    "briix": 669,
    "gilok": 756,
    "tamvan": 569,
    "kasox": 545,
    "soriel": 1015,
    "gorius": 740,
}

Subject: Timezone gotchas in report exports

Welcome to the Quillbeam rotation. Exports store timestamps in UTC but render in the requesting office's zone; the Varnholt office overrides this with a legacy flag, so their totals can straddle day boundaries. Never "fix" by shifting raw rows. If a customer reports off-by-one-day totals, check the render zone first. The troubleshooting guide and zone matrix are here:

runbook for tagug-hafog: https://jira.lumiclabs.internal/projects/pages/pages/9773c0d8